Steering plates manual

Choosing the appropriate steering plate for horizontal directional drilling (HDD) involves a deeper technical analysis, which considers the following factors:


1. Geological Conditions: The first step in choosing the correct steering plate involves an understanding of the subsurface conditions. Types of soils or rocks and their hardness, fracturing or bedding characteristics, as well as groundwater conditions, can significantly influence the choice of a steering plate. Certain steering plates are specifically designed for optimal performance in particular ground conditions.


2. Borehole Diameter and Depth: These specifications directly influence the size and type of the steering plate. Larger bores or deeper drilling operations often necessitate a more robust and durable steering plate.


3. Steering Performance: The trajectory of the borehole, especially in terms of the curvature radius, impacts the steering plate selection. More aggressive steering requirements would demand a steering plate designed for higher responsiveness.


4. Downhole Pressure Conditions: Different steering plates can withstand varying levels of downhole pressures. High pressure may require a more robust steering plate.


5. Compatibility with Drilling Equipment: The steering plate must be compatible with the drill rig, drill pipe, and other HDD tools. Specifications like the joint type, diameter, and thread type must be congruent with the steering plate's specifications.


6. Drilling Fluid Compatibility: The type of drilling fluid can also influence the choice of a steering plate. Certain drilling fluids can affect the performance of the steering plate, especially with regard to steering efficiency and rate of penetration.


7. Manufacturer's Guidelines: Always follow the manufacturer's guidelines and recommendations for the best possible selection based on your specific drilling scenario.


It's important to note that field experience and technical support from the manufacturer or supplier can greatly assist in making the most suitable choice. And remember, regular inspection and maintenance of the steering plate are crucial to its longevity and optimal performance.
